What dumpster sizes are available in Arlington, Tennessee?

Coast to Coast Disposal offers four roll-off container sizes for Arlington projects.

  • 10-yard, suited for single-room cleanouts, small deck removals, or minor bathroom remodels
  • 20-yard, the most common choice for whole-house cleanouts, kitchen renovations, or flooring removal
  • 30-yard, handles full-home remodels, estate cleanouts, and mid-size commercial jobs
  • 40-yard, designed for large commercial demolition or high-volume construction sites

Every rental includes a set weight allowance. Exceeding that allowance adds a per-ton overage charge. Confirm the exact allowance for your chosen size when you book. Do you need a permit to place a dumpster in Arlington?

A permit is required when a dumpster is placed on a public street or right-of-way. Placement on a private driveway or yard with the property owner’s consent generally does not require a permit.

Contractors working in HOA-governed subdivisions should check community rules, as some associations restrict dumpster placement or visibility. For commercial sites along Highway 70 or Airline Road, verify zoning requirements with Arlington’s Planning Department before scheduling delivery. Permit processing timelines vary, so factor that into your project schedule if street placement is unavoidable.

What materials can you put in an Arlington dumpster?

Accepted materials include:

  • Construction debris, lumber, drywall, shingles
  • Household junk, furniture, appliances without refrigerants
  • Yard waste, branches, sod, soil
  • General cleanout debris

Prohibited items include hazardous waste, paint, chemicals, liquids, tires, electronics, refrigerants, propane tanks, and batteries. These require separate disposal under Tennessee environmental guidelines. Concrete, brick, and asphalt are heavy materials that may require a dedicated container, ask when you book.
